Install the sprinkler at the back of the pod. Note: Use the hole at the back of the pod for the sprinkler head. Cut away the flap on the roof body cover. Use side cutters. Framery O Fire safety info@frameryacoustics.com...
Page 11
Cut the three layers of acoustic material for leading a pipe through them. Use a utility knife or a 70-80 mm (3 1/3 in) hole saw. Note: Leave the ceiling felt intact. Note: Use snippers to remove the inner sheet metal from between the acoustic panels. Framery O Fire safety info@frameryacoustics.com...
Page 12
Cut out a hole in the ceiling felt for the sprinkler head from the inside of the pod. You can use a hole saw or utility knife. If you use a hole saw, chose the size according to the size of the sprinkler head. Framery O Fire safety info@frameryacoustics.com...
